Understanding Your Skin Type

Importance of identifying skin types: oily, dry, combination, sensitive. Tips for assessing your skin type at home.

Knowing your skin type is key to keeping it healthy. There are four common types: oily, dry, combination, and sensitive. Each type needs special care. Here’s how to find yours at home:

  • Wash your face, then wait for an hour.
  • See how your skin feels and looks. Is it shiny, tight, or red?
  • Take note of any dry patches, oiliness, or irritation.

Understanding your skin helps you choose the right products. With the right care, your skin will glow!

How can I tell my skin type?

Look at how your skin feels after washing. If it’s shiny, you might have oily skin. If it’s flaky, it may be dry. If there are both dry and oily parts, it’s probably combination. If it feels itchy or red, you likely have sensitive skin.

Essential Products for an Affordable Evening Routine

Key affordable skincare products: cleansers, toners, moisturizers. Recommendations for budgetfriendly brands and options.

Looking fresh and clean doesn’t have to empty your pockets! Start your evening skin routine with a good cleanser. Choose one that suits your skin type—like foaming gels for oily skin or cream-based for dry skin. Follow it up with a toner to balance your skin. Finally, finish with a moisturizer to lock in hydration. Here’s a table with some budget-friendly brands that won’t break the bank:

Product Type Brand Price
Cleanser Cetaphil $10
Toner Thayers $8
Moisturizer Neutrogena $12

These products are easy to find and gentle on the skin. Plus, your wallet will thank you—no more skin care that costs more than your dinner!

Maintaining Your Routine on a Budget

Strategies for keeping costs low while achieving effective skincare. How to prioritize purchases based on skin needs.

Saving money on skincare doesn’t mean you must skimp on results. Start with what your skin truly needs. Think about spending on essentials first like a good cleanser and moisturizer. Look for deals and discounts online or at local stores. You can also consider checking out the smaller sizes of products before committing to the big ones. Why buy a gallon of lotion when a pint does the trick? Here’s a simple table to guide your spending:

Product Priority Level Budget Tip
Cleanser High Buy in bulk!
Moisturizer High Try a smaller size first.
Exfoliator Medium DIY options work well!
Serum Low Look for sample sizes.

By focusing on the essential products and upgrading slowly, you can maintain your skin without breaking the bank. Who knew glowing skin could be so affordable?

Reviewing and Adjusting Your Routine Seasonally

Importance of adapting your skincare as seasons change. How to evaluate the effectiveness and make necessary adjustments.

As the seasons change, your skin needs a little makeover too! Just like swapping out winter coats for flip-flops, adjust your skincare routine based on the weather. In summer, you might crave light moisturizers, while winter may call for thicker creams. Evaluating your skin’s response is key. If it feels dry or greasy, it’s time for a change. Keeping an eye on how your skin behaves is like being a detective, but a lot less creepy! Here’s a simple table to help you remember seasonal adjustments:

Season Skin Care Tip
Spring Use gentle cleansers and light moisturizers.
Summer Switch to lighter gels and don’t skip sunscreen!
Fall Introduce exfoliants to remove summer’s dead skin.
Winter Opt for rich creams to combat dryness.

Remember, your skin is like a plant – it needs care to flourish. Delight it with a fresh routine this season!
